Welcome to the CanadianSME Small Business Podcast, hosted by Maheen Bari. Today, we’re diving into the evolving world of healthcare with a focus on a revolutionary approach: proactive health. Canadians are increasingly looking for ways to not only treat illness but to actively optimize their health and extend their healthspan.
Our guest today is Sameer Dhar, CEO and Co-Founder of NiaHealth, Canada’s leading proactive health platform. Sameer’s entrepreneurial journey started in high school, and after co-founding Sensassure, he’s now on a mission to democratize access to high-quality, preventative healthcare. Today, we’ll discuss Sameer’s journey, explore the rise of proactive health, and delve into what it takes to scale a healthtech startup in Canada.
Key Highlights:
1. Sameer's Entrepreneurial Journey & The "Lightbulb" Moment for NiaHealth: Sameer shares what inspired him to start NiaHealth and how his diverse experiences shaped his leadership style.
2. The Rise of Proactive Health & Addressing Undetected Risks: How NiaHealth empowers Canadians to address undetected health risks, with a report showing 88% of users had undiagnosed issues.
3. NiaHealth's Innovation for Health Optimization: How NiaHealth 2.0’s innovations like wearables integration and expanded testing panels help Canadians move to proactive health care.
4. Scaling Healthtech in Canada & Supporting Entrepreneurs' Wellbeing: Key lessons in scaling a healthtech startup and how proactive care can improve small business leaders' wellbeing and reduce burnout.
5. Fundraising Success & NiaHealth's Future Vision: How NiaHealth plans to evolve in the next 3–5 years and its mission to democratize preventative healthcare and extend healthspan.
